20080253811 | DEVELOPING DEVICE, PROCESS UNIT, AND IMAGE FORMING APPARATUS - A developing apparatus, comprises an endless belt shaped donor member; a developer supporting member to carry developer including toner and magnetic carrier and to form a toner layer on the donor member; a first supporting member arranged in the inside of the donor member with a predetermined gap against the developer supporting member and to strain the donor member; a second supporting member arranged in the inside of the donor member with a predetermined gap against the developer supporting member and to strain the donor member; a toner supply bias applying section to apply onto the first supporting member a toner supply bias for supplying toner from the developer supporting member to the donor member; and a toner recovery bias applying section to apply onto the second supporting member a toner recovery bias for recovering toner from the donor member to the developer supporting member. | 10-16-2008 |
20100086323 | IMAGE FORMING APPARATUS - An image forming apparatus includes: a supplying section for supplying developer; a first developing roller including plural magnetic poles and a first sleeve arranged rotatable to the first developing roller; a second developing roller including plural magnetic poles and a second sleeve arranged rotatable to the second developing roller, the second developing roller arranged adjacent to the first developing roller and parallel to the same; an electrode arranged between the first and second developing rollers; and a voltage applying unit for applying bias voltages each having different electric potential corresponding to the first developing roller, the second developing roller and the electrode, wherein an absolute value of the bias voltage to be applied to the electrode is larger than that of the bias voltage to be applied to the first developing roller and smaller than that of the bias voltage to be applied to the second developing roller. | 04-08-2010 |

20110170913 | Image Forming Apparatus - The present invention realizes an image forming apparatus which is equipped with a carrier recovery section of simple configuration and for which maintenance is not required, the apparatus includes: a photoconductive drum; a developing device to develop a latent image formed on the photoconductive drum by a two-component developer containing a toner and a magnetic carrier, and a carrier recovery section which is equipped with a recovery roller, wherein the carrier recovery roller includes a rotatable sleeve, and a magnet roller that is installed inside the sleeve and provided with a plurality of fixed magnetic poles including a main pole to recover the magnetic carrier adhered onto the photoconductive drum and a separating pole to separate the magnetic carrier from the recovery roller, wherein a separating member is disposed at such a position that is opposite to the sleeve at a prescribed distance in a non-contact state. | 07-14-2011 |
20110274468 | DEVELOPING DEVICE - Provided is a developing device which can prevent the occurrence of a phenomenon of an excessive increase of a developer quantity in a developer standby space, thereby acquiring a stable image. The developing device comprises a developer agitation-transfer unit, a developer roller, a developer feeding roller, a developer guide member and a space forming member. The developing device is characterized in that the developer feeding roller rotates to transfer the developer transferred by the agitation-transfer means, upward from the clearance between the developer feeding roller and the developer guide member, and in that, when the developer standby space formed in the device is filled with the developer transferred by the developer feeding roller, the developer feeding roller is rotated to carry the developer, which overflows from the developer standby space, and to move the same in the direction away from the developer roller, so that the developer is once discharged from the developer standby space. | 11-10-2011 |

20120141178 | LUBRICANT SUPPLYING DEVICE AND IMAGE FORMING APPARATUS - A lubricant supplying device that supplies a lubricant to the surface of an image carrier has a cloud generating section that generates a cloud in which particles of the lubricant are mixed with air and a conveying section that classifies the particles of the lubricant present in the cloud generated by the cloud generating section into small particles with sizes smaller than a prescribed size and large particles with sizes larger than or equal to the prescribed size, and conveys the classified small particles toward the image carrier, and has a lubricant supplying member that holds a lubricant, a contacting member that contacts the lubricant supplying member and causes the lubricant carried by the lubricant supplying member to fly off in the direction of the image carrier, and a leveling member that contacts the image carrier and levels the adhered lubricant. | 06-07-2012 |
